Cornerstone Building Brands is a leading manufacturer of exterior building products for residential and low-rise non-residential buildings in North America. Headquartered in Cary, N.C., we serve residential and commercial customers across the new construction and Repair & Remodel (R&R) markets. Our market-leading portfolio of products spans vinyl windows, vinyl siding, stone veneer, metal roofing, metal wall systems and metal accessories. Cornerstone Building Brands’ broad, multi-channel distribution platform and expansive national footprint includes more than 18,800 team members at manufacturing, distribution and office locations throughout North America.

The Extrusion Supervisor is responsible for leading daily manufacturing operations within the extrusion department to ensure the safe, efficient, and high-quality production of products. This position supervises production employees, drives continuous improvement initiatives, and ensures compliance with company policies, safety regulations, and quality standards.
- Supervise and direct extrusion personnel on assigned shift.
- Ensure production schedules are met while maintaining safety, quality, and productivity standards.
- Monitor extrusion processes and equipment performance to minimize downtime and scrap.
- Train, coach, and develop team members on work practices, safety requirements, and quality expectations.
- Conduct daily shift meetings and communicate production goals and performance metrics.
- Participate in hiring, onboarding, performance management, and corrective action processes.
- Analyze production data and implement continuous improvement initiatives.
- Coordinate with Maintenance, Quality, Material Handling, and other departments to resolve operational issues.
- Ensure compliance with all company policies, OSHA requirements, and environmental regulations.
- Maintain accurate production records and reports
- High school diploma or GED required; associate or bachelor’s degree preferred.
- 3–5 years of manufacturing leadership experience, preferably in extrusion or plastics manufacturing.
- Strong knowledge of manufacturing processes, safety programs, and quality systems.
- Experience leading teams in a fast-paced production environment.
- Proficiency with Microsoft Office and production reporting systems.
- Strong communication, problem-solving, and leadership skills.
